How can we convert unsaturated hydrocarbon to saturated hydrocarbon ?

Complete Step By Step Answer:
$ - $Saturated hydrocarbons are hydrocarbons that contain only single bonds between carbon atoms. They are the simplest class of hydrocarbons. They are called saturated because each carbon atom is bonded to as many hydrogen atoms.
$ - $Unsaturated hydrocarbons are hydrocarbons that have double or triple covalent bonds between adjacent carbon atoms. The term unsaturated means more hydrogen atoms may be added to the hydrocarbon to make it saturated
$ - $Pyrolysis is the name given to the class of reaction that converts the unsaturated hydrocarbon to saturated hydrocarbon. The decomposition of a compound by heat in the absence of air is called Pyrolysis. When pyrolysis occurs in alkanes, the process is termed as cracking. The pyrolysis reaction usually occurs at the high temperature and mostly under the presence of aluminum oxide.
$ - $It is feasible to change unsaturated hydrocarbons over to saturated hydrocarbons by an addition reaction in which hydrogen is added to unsaturated hydrocarbons within the sight of a catalyst, for example, nickel what breaks the double or triple bond to form saturated hydrocarbon.
$C{H_2} = C{H_2} + {H_2} \to C{H_3} - C{H_3}$
Note :
Hydrocarbons are the principal constituents of petroleum and natural gas. They serve as fuels and lubricants as well as raw materials for the production of plastics, fibres, rubbers, solvents, explosives, and industrial chemicals. Petroleum and coal are the major sources of hydrocarbons.
